Evaluate the function at the indicated values. f(x)= 6x^2+ 5x -12
seropon [69]

Step-by-step explanation:

We need to find the value of the function at the indicated value.

f(x)= 6x^2+ 5x -12

Indicated values are : f(-7), f(0), f(6), f(7)

To find f(-7), put x = -7 in the given function

f(-7)= 6(-7)^2+ 5(-7) -12=247

To find f(0), put x = 0 in the given function

f(0)= 6(0)^2+ 5(0) -12=-12

To find f(6), put x = 6 in the given function

f(6)= 6(6)^2+ 5(6) -12=234

To find f(7), put x = 7 in the given function

f(7)= 6(7)^2+ 5(7) -12=317

Hence, this is the required solution.
